Transaction f011633f40dc9531a4d052c758f3d71c2f9ef10817b61a31fcc0e89d2af200dd

98 Input
2 Outputs
  • f011633f40dc9531a4d052c758f3d71c2f9ef10817b61a31fcc0e89d2af200dd:0
  • value  1031139
    address  3QuMkZqApud4R4DQQbsY3aeeJVk8WMQZuR
  • f011633f40dc9531a4d052c758f3d71c2f9ef10817b61a31fcc0e89d2af200dd:1
  • value  2291354209
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s